How to Use the Sweet Spot Mechanic in Fantasy Life I

In Fantasy Life I, when you select a life like Miner, Woodcutter, or Angler, you should learn to utilize the Sweet Spot technique effectively to make the most of your Strength Points (SP) while collecting resources. SP can deplete quickly as you attempt to mine higher-level resources, so it’s crucial to identify their Sweet Spots for optimal performance in gathering.

To locate the Sweet Spot for both woodcutting and mining tasks, the method remains consistent. Players should initiate their collection action at a tree or deposit, then utilize the movement keys to rotate themselves around it. By employing lighter strikes while rotating, you can determine whether the area is optimal or not. Once you notice the Sweet Spot signal turning purple, use a mix of gentle and strong blows to inflict maximum damage and finish the collection activity more swiftly.

In the fishing mini-game, the method is slightly altered. Instead of using traditional mouse clicks, players must rotate the cursor on a wheel (with 16 potential directions). Pay attention to the line gauge and experiment with random directions to locate the Sweet Spot. Once found, continue pulling in the fish by maintaining that direction until the activity ends.

How to Restore Strength Points Bar (SP)

After finishing a collecting task, the SP gauge will refill slightly. However, sometimes your SP may decrease in the middle of an activity. If this happens, you’ll need to begin anew, but your SP will not reset.

Despite the fact that the SP bar gradually recovers on its own, it does so painstakingly slowly in Fantasy Life I. To swiftly replenish SP, players can utilize either an SP Potion or an SP Potion Plus. These potions are affordably obtainable from a merchant and will grant you another chance to participate in the gathering activity. Additionally, certain food items such as honey and corn can help recover players’ SP, so keep an eye out for them during your adventures.
